Overview of Yunnan University
Yunnan University (YNU), officially established in 1922, stands as a prestigious comprehensive public university located in Kunming, Yunnan Province, China. As one of China’s earliest universities, it is recognized in state-level schemes such as the “Double First-Class” initiative and the former “Project 211,” underscoring its research prominence. The university occupies a vibrant urban campus and serves a student body of over 44,000, including nearly 24,000 undergraduates and more than 11,000 postgraduates, spanning 28 colleges and faculties.
Yunnan University demonstrates strong academic leadership in the fields of life sciences, ecology, ethnology, environmental science, and information technology. The university is renowned for its interdisciplinary approach, particularly excelling in biodiversity research and regional studies focusing on South and Southeast Asia. Its faculty has produced over 1,600 SCI-indexed publications in recent years. YNU frequently collaborates with leading global institutions, offering over 60 international joint degree and exchange programs, and taking part in prominent consortia like the University Consortium of the Lancang-Mekong Region. Its commitment to research excellence is reflected in its presence within the top 500 on the “ARWU Global Ranking of Academic Subjects” for ecology and environmental science, and consistent ranking among China’s top comprehensive universities.
Campus life at Yunnan University is varied and inclusive, boasting more than 140 student clubs and associations covering academic, cultural, and technical interests. Regular festivals, such as Yunnan Culture Week and the annual International Student Carnival, foster a vibrant multicultural atmosphere. The university provides extensive support services including counseling, career guidance, and academic advising. Comprehensive housing options accommodate both domestic and international students, while modern sports facilities, art centers, and volunteering opportunities round out an active extracurricular environment. YNU values diversity and internationalization, welcoming over 2,000 international students from more than 60 countries each year.
